CentOS服務器如何遷移到Rocky Linux

Rocky Linux被認爲是CentOS的最佳替代品之一,它是一箇開源的企業級操作系統,旨在與Red Ht Entepise Linux®00% :兼容。如果我們先前租用國外服務器託管網站,操作系統選的是CentOS 8的話,那麼可以參考以下方法步驟將CentOS服務器遷移到Rocky Linux。

這裏我們可以使用migte2ocky腳本工具將CentOS服務器遷移到Rocky Linux。migte2ocky腳本獲取方法有多種,例如從GitHub下載壓縮相關腳本文件(migte2ocky.sh)、或者是通過安裝git命令來獲取工具庫等,下面分別來了解下。

一、獲取migte2ocky腳本文件

方法、從GitHub下載腳本文件

在GitHub下載並壓縮migte2ocky.sh腳本文件後,通過在本地計算機上運行以下命令,使用SSH命令將可執行文件上傳到服務器:

scp PATH/TO/FILE/migte2ocky.sh [email protected]:/home/

這裏可根據需要調整相關文件路徑和服務器IP地址或域名。

方法2、使用git命令下載ocky-tools存儲庫

通過SSH工具成功登錄到CentOS服務器後,運行下面命令在服務器上安裝git。

dnf instll git

然後運行下面命令下載ocky-tools存儲庫中的所有腳本和文件。

git clone https://github.com/ocky-linux/ocky-tools.git

二、執行腳本並安裝

使用cd命令切換到腳本所在目錄,確保該腳本文件是可執行的,並授予所有者權限。

chmod u+x migte2ocky.sh

然後,執行腳本:

./migte2ocky.sh -

如果一切正常,終端窗口應該會出現以下類似頁面:

通過腳本文件切換到Rocky Linux需要一定時間,當我們看到命令行界面出現Complete!完成消息,這表示已完成系統遷移,稍後可以重新啓動服務器。

我們重新啓動服務器後,可以在命令行界面運行hostnmectl命令以檢查操作系統是否正確遷移,如果顯示出Rocky Linux版本號,則表示遷移成功。